The Three “C’s of Bra Fit – “Cut, Color, and Comfort”

“The Cut” –  Certain cuts and styles of bras fit different body types.  If your straps always slip, find one with center set straps.  If you’re tall and lean, a long-line bra may work for you.  If you’re wider, try a bra with extra side support.  If you’re full busted, a cut and sewn bra is the way to go – they provide lift, shape, and separation...

Sales Tax Advisory Committee Sets Public Outreach Schedule

The Pima County Sales Tax Advisory Committee has scheduled seven public meetings around the county in December and January to the give the public a chance to provide feedback on whether the board of supervisors should adopt a countywide sales tax. Small Business of The Year Awards

The Pima County Small Business Commission is accepting nominations for 2017 Small Business of the Year Awards. Urban small business and a rural small business are eligible for the awards as are Pima County-based nonprofit corporations that are exempt from federal income taxes.
